2.5 grand, plus professional installation because the kit is universal.

the official autoloc site says: "Please note this kit is universal and may require modifaction to make work on your vehicle. We recommend professional installation." some people have also complained of problems with this kit.

the decah kit, by comparison is $1400 and is a straight bolt on (you can do it yourself--no installation cost) and it is celica-spec, not universal. no problems with these doors have been reported..other than its a little awkward to open when inside of the car.

the doors are automatic on the autoloc kit though...thats nice thumbsup

Ok. Before someone missunderstands it the auto up means:
you push the door out horizontal ~20-30cm and then the door just lifts itself up. If you want to close it you have to pull it down with slight force and then just close it ( OUR back door work in this way). The Movement of the door is controlled by an `L` shape, but the corner of the L may will be rounded so an optional electric motor could be added later for remote controll. We will work on it as well, but just let us finish the basic kitt.

Ok. So prototype is ready. We are waiting for the right gas springs. The current one is undersized, so it would not lift the door. I`m promised that they are ready begining of next week.

The frame is raf now, as a prototype, so we make now the final look untill the springs arrive.

The frame is made off stainless steel, but it seems that we have to change some part for carbon steel, cos the stainless is too soft. That part would be unvisible but powdercoated. the arm would stay stainless steel.

Originally Posted by 5110
I'd be interested in a set. I'm not sure what do you mean by roll the fender. Under 1k is a steal.

the is a little piece of metal that runs along the inside or the febder perpendiculer, the lambo hinges can't fit unless you "roll" them towards the front of the car. thia is something you have to do with any kit
